An affordable Mornington Peninsula Favourite
$49 for golf, cart and a pie. Extremely good value down at Eagle ridge. The course has been here for ages, and while not in the class of The newer Moonah Links And St Andrews Beach, it holds its own as an accessible and challenging facility.
All of the fairways are tight and require thought and accuracy off the tee. Definitely no need for the driver on each hole.
There are a plethora of deep bunkers and slopes to navigate throughout the course. The greens were in superb shape. Smooth, fast and true.
Some excellent holes include the up hill 6th par three with a multi-tiered green and enormous pot bunker in the front. I also enjoyed the following par 5 8th that gives you an opportunity to go for the green in 2 if your Drive is well placed.
The 18th is a very tough hole. With a blind tee shot down a slope and then some bunkers force you to either layup or go really long.
